> Just to be a tad more technical. I always try to use the ${} syntax
> when I can. It IS more to type, but prevents errors much more and is a
> good habit to follow. It's a minor thing, but I prefer that syntax. I
> don't think we should really enforce it either way
>

That's interesting. We don't really enforce anything with the prototypes 
but it's good to show the preferred syntax with them.

I think $pkgname and $pkgver should be safe though, right? They 
shouldn't contain spaces or other weird things so don't require 
additional quotings. But pkgdir, srcdir and startdir do.

So maybe instead of :
   cd "$srcdir/$pkgname-$pkgver"
we could use :
   cd ${srcdir}/$pkgname-$pkgver
?
